Robinson Helicopter Company is a leading manufacturer of civil rotorcraft with a 50-year history of providing affordable helicopters for a wide range of applications.

Robinson Helicopter is an engineering-focused organization that provides challenging and exciting opportunities to contribute to the future of vertical flight.

Robinson’s Legal Department is seeking a smart, experienced, and highly motivated litigation paralegal to join our team. The ideal candidate will bring 2+ years of litigation experience with solid knowledge of litigation support, case management, and experience handling daily tasks of litigation matters from inception through trial, and organizing large caseloads.

Responsibilities also include document review, document production, assisting with written discovery, summarizing records and depositions, editing, e-filing, calendaring, and cite-checking.

Qualifications

Job Requirements :

  • High School diploma or equivalent required.
  • 2+ years of experience as a Litigation Paralegal.
  • Experience with California Courts and electronic filing systems (File & Serve).
  • Familiar with case management orders and understands calendaring of court ordered deadlines.
  • Strong knowledge of pleading documents including answers, notices, motions, briefs, and discovery.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ication, time management and organizational skills.
  • Strong editing skills.
  • Willingness to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ented, and continuous-learning environment.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ook); Teams and Zoom or any other virtual conferencing platform.
  • A high degree of professionalism and the ability to exercise good judgment.

Preferred Qualifications :

  • Associate Degree Preferred.
  • Paralegal certificate with focus on litigation.
  • National Association of Legal Assistants (NALA) certification.
  • Familiarity drafting and editing pre-trial and trial documents.
  • Maintenance of electronic document management systems.
  • Background assisting with cases in multiple jurisdictions- domestic and international.
  • Familiarity with legal research and cite-checking using Westlaw or related programs.
  • Background working on products liability cases as well as employment litigation matters.
  • Experience with communicating and coordinating with outside counsel in multiple jurisdictions.
